The Xbox 360 makes quite a good central media hub connecting you to the internet, allowing you to play games and DVDs, and if you are in the US you can even rent downloadable movies.However watching video from your PC is a little trickier. The Xbox 360 will only play videos from your PC that are in the WMA format. Well it doesn't take a genius to figure your way around that one, convert any non WMA videos on your PC to the WMA format.
Dale Dietrich came across a handy video converter called VLC that easily allows you to batch convert your video files ready for your Xbox360 so you to play your PC video collection through your Xbox 360 on your living room TV.
Unfortunately things aren't perfect and the Xbox 360 will ignore folder structures and just list your files all in one big list and it also cannot rewind or fast forward videos.
